How do electricians run wires through walls?
How do electricians run wires through walls?
Running wires through walls can be a difficult task, but electricians have the experience and know-how to do it quickly and efficiently. There are a few different methods that can be used, but the most common is to use a cable snake.
A cable snake is a long, flexible cable with a wire at the end. The snake is inserted into the wall until it reaches the other side, and the wire is then pulled through. This is a fairly easy process, but it can be a bit tricky to get the snake all the way to the other side.
Another common method is to use a drill. A hole is drilled in the wall, and the wire is then inserted into the hole. This is a quick and easy process, but it can be difficult to get the wire in the correct position.
Finally, electricians can use a tool called a fish tape. A fish tape is a long, thin metal tape that is used to pull wires through walls. The tape is inserted into the wall until it reaches the other side, and then the wire is pulled through. This is a quick and easy process, but it can be difficult to get the tape in the correct position.
So, how do electricians run wires through walls? They use a cable snake, a drill, or a fish tape, depending on the situation.
